How popular is Jean-Martin?

In 1996, Jean-Martin was given to 5 babies in France. It was given to fewer than five babies in the most recent year of published US data.

French counts are rounded to the nearest five and nothing below five is published, so these figures show the shape of the name's use rather than an exact tally. Data & sources.
